Ingredients

For the Crust

  • 1 1/2 cups graham cracker crumbs
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ted

For the Cheesecake Filling

  • 3 (8 oz) blocks c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ract

For the Caramelized Bananas

  • 3 ripe bananas, sliced thick
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 3 tbsp butter

For the Rum Glaze

  • 1/3 cup brown sugar
  • 2 tbsp butter
  • 2 tbsp dark rum
  • 1 tsp cornstarch (optional, for thickening)

How to Make Caramelized Banana Cheesecake with Rum Glaze

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). In a mixing bowl:
1. Combine graham cracker crumbs, sugar, and melted butter until well mixed.
2. Press this mixture into the bottom of a springform pan.
3. Bake for 8 minutes and set aside to cool.

Step 2: Prepare the Cheesecake Filling

Lower the oven temperature to 325°F (163°C). In another bowl:
1. Beat cream cheese until smooth.
2. Gradually add sugar; then add eggs one at a time while continuing to mix.
3. Mix in sour cream and vanilla extract until just combined.

Step 3: Bake the Cheesecake

  1. Pour the cream cheese filling over your cooled crust in the springform pan.
  2. Bake for 55-65 minutes or until edges are set but center jiggles slightly.
  3. Turn off the oven and crack open the door; let it sit inside for 1 hour.

Step 4: Chill the Cheesecake

Remove from oven and chill in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ours or overnight for best results.

Step 5: Prepare Caramelized Bananas

In a skillet over medium heat:
1. Melt butter and add brown sugar; stir until melted.
2. Add sliced bananas and cook until they are golden and sticky. Set aside.

Step 6: Make Rum Glaze

In a saucepan:
1. Melt butter with brown sugar over medium heat.
2. Stir in dark rum and simmer for about 2-3 minutes.
3. If desired, add cornstarch slurry to thicken; remove from heat.

Step 7: Assemble Your Cheesecake

Once chilled:
1. Arrange caramelized bananas on top of your cheesecake.
2. Drizzle generously with warm rum glaze.

Step 8: Serve

Slice into pieces and serve with extra glaze if desired! Enjoy every delightful bite of your Caramelized Banana Cheesecake with Rum Glaze!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When making the Caramelized Banana Cheesecake with Rum Glaze, avoiding common pitfalls can make all the difference in your dessert’s success. Here are some mistakes to watch for:

  • Not using room temperature ingredients – Cold cream cheese can lead to lumps. Always let your cream cheese and eggs sit out for about 30 minutes before mixing.
  • Overbaking the cheesecake – Baking too long makes it dry. Watch the edges; they should be set while the center remains slightly jiggly.
  • Skipping the chilling step – Serving warm cheesecake can ruin its texture. Allow at least 4 hours in the fridge, or overnight for the best flavor and consistency.
  • Ignoring the banana caramelization process – Cooking bananas too quickly can lead to uneven browning. Cook them on medium heat, stirring gently until golden.
  • Rushing the rum glaze – A rushed glaze may not thicken properly. Allow it to simmer slowly and add cornstarch if you want a thicker consistency.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 5 days.
  • Make sure it’s completely cooled before refrigerating.

Freezing Caramelized Banana Cheesecake with Rum Glaze

  • Wrap slices in plastic wrap and then foil to prevent freezer burn.
  • It can last up to 2 months in the freezer.

Can I make Caramelized Banana Cheesecake with Rum Glaze ahead of time?

Yes! This cheesecake is perfect for preparing a day in advance. Just make sure it chills properly before serving.

What can I substitute for dark rum in the glaze?

You can use vanilla extract or apple juice as alternatives if you prefer not to use alcohol.

How do I know when my cheesecake is done?

The edges should be firm, while the center remains slightly wobbly when gently shaken.
